Saudade – The gourmet Portuguese restaurant

This traditional restaurant has been an institution since 1979. Come and discover traditional Portuguese dishes such as cassoulet with seafood and brandade de morue (codfish stew) in an azulejo decor. With the sound of fado, you’re already in Porto.
📍34, rue des Bourdonnais, 75001 Paris
